Not everyone confident in Singh’s leadership as he tries to find a winning message

'Poilievre is really breaking in with a lot of young people and we just, we aren't countering it well,' said one NDP youth delegate Ben Pickles who voted in favour of a leadership convention.
NDP Leader Jagmeet Singh delivered a 38 minute speech to a about 1,000 NDP delegates on Saturday afternoon in Hamilton.

HAMILTON—While 81 per cent of New Democrats want to see Jagmeet Singh continue to lead their party, 19 per cent—the largest proportion of the membership since he won the leadership in 2017—were in disagreement.
